Chicken Marbella

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method
-------- ------------ --------------------------------
4 2.5 lb chickens -- quartered 1.25k
1 head garlic -- peel & crush
1/4 cup dried oregano
salt and pepper to taste
1/2 cup red wine vinegar
1/2 cup olive oil
4 tablespoons prunes -- pitted
1/2 cup olives -- spanish pitted
1/2 cup capers -- with a bit of juice
6 bay leaves
1/2 cup splenda
1 teaspoon molasses
1 cup white wine
1/4 cup italian parsley -- or cilantro
In a lg bowl combine chicken quarters, garlic, oregano, pepper and coarse salt to taste, vinegar, oil, prunes, olives, capers and juice, and bay leaves. Cover and let marinate, refrigerated, overnight. Add molasses and splenda to marinade. Stir well. Preheat oven to 350°F-180°C. Arrange chicken in a single layer in one or two large, shallow baking pans and spoon marinade over it evenly and pour white wine around them. Bake for 50 min to 1 hr, basting frequently with pan juices. Chicken is done when thigh pieces, pricked with a fork at their thickest, yield clear yellow (rather than pink) juice. With a slotted spoon transfer chicken, prunes, olives and capers to a serving platter. Moisten with a few spoonfuls of pan juices and sprinkle generously with parsley or cilantro. Pass remaining pan juices in a sauce boat.
